负载均衡的核心原理是将海量并发请求通过特定算法智能分发至后端多台服务器,从而避免单点故障、优化资源利用率并显著提升系统响应速度与可用性。

在2026年的互联网架构演进中,随着AI大模型推理需求爆发及物联网设备连接数激增,传统的单一服务器模式已彻底失效,负载均衡(Load Balancing, LB)不再仅仅是流量分发工具,而是云原生架构的“神经中枢”,它通过位于客户端与服务器集群之间的中间层,动态感知后端节点的健康状态与负载压力,实现流量的精准调度。
负载均衡的底层运作机制
负载均衡并非简单的“平均分配”,其核心在于“智能决策”,根据部署位置不同,主要分为四层(传输层)与七层(应用层)负载均衡,二者在原理与适用场景上存在显著差异。
四层负载均衡:基于IP与端口的快速转发
四层负载均衡工作在OSI模型的传输层,主要依据TCP/IP协议栈中的源/目的IP地址和端口号进行流量分发。
- 工作原理:当数据包到达负载均衡器时,设备直接修改数据包的IP头或端口头,将其转发至选定的后端服务器,由于不涉及应用层数据的解析,处理速度极快。
- 典型算法:轮询(Round Robin)、加权轮询、最小连接数。
- 适用场景:适用于对延迟极度敏感的场景,如游戏服务器、视频流媒体传输或高频交易接口。
- 优势:吞吐量极大,CPU消耗低,支持百万级并发连接。
七层负载均衡:基于内容的深度智能调度
七层负载均衡工作在OSI模型的应用层,能够理解HTTP、HTTPS、FTP等应用层协议内容。
- 工作原理:负载均衡器会完整解析HTTP请求头、URL路径、Cookie甚至JSON Body内容,根据预设策略(如“/api/v1”路由至微服务集群,“/static”路由至CDN节点)进行精细化分发。
- 典型算法:URL哈希、Cookie会话保持、内容识别路由。
- 适用场景:Web应用、API网关、微服务架构中的服务治理。
- 优势:具备强大的业务逻辑处理能力,可实现A/B测试、灰度发布及基于用户身份的差异化服务。
2026年主流调度算法与实战选型
随着云原生技术的普及,静态算法已难以满足复杂业务需求,2026年,基于机器学习预测的动态调度算法成为头部大厂的主流选择。

常见调度算法对比分析
| 算法名称 | 核心逻辑 | 优点 | 缺点 | 最佳实践场景 |
|---|---|---|---|---|
| 轮询 (RR) | 依次分配请求 | 实现简单,公平 | 忽略服务器性能差异,易导致负载不均 | 配置相同、流量均匀的静态资源服务 |
| 加权轮询 (WRR) | 按权重分配 | 兼顾公平与性能 | 权重配置需人工维护,调整滞后 | 混合架构中,新旧服务器共存场景 |
| 最小连接数 | 分配给当前连接最少的节点 | 动态适应负载变化 | 对长连接场景效果不佳 | 数据库连接池、即时通讯服务 |
| 一致性哈希 | 根据Key哈希值固定节点 | 节点增减时迁移数据少 | 数据倾斜风险,需虚拟节点优化 | 缓存集群、分布式存储系统 |
| AI预测调度 | 基于历史流量预测未来负载 | 前瞻性调度,预防拥塞 | 计算开销大,依赖高质量数据 | 大促流量洪峰、AI推理集群 |
专家视角:如何避免“选错算法”的陷阱
根据《2026中国云原生架构白皮书》及阿里云、腾讯云最新技术峰会披露的数据,超过60%的性能瓶颈源于调度策略与业务模型不匹配,资深架构师李明(化名,某头部互联网公司首席架构师)指出:“不要迷信‘最小连接数’万能论,在微服务调用链中,若下游服务存在长尾延迟,强制切断连接反而会导致雪崩效应,建议采用‘加权最小连接数’并结合超时熔断机制。”
针对地域性访问差异,负载均衡器地域节点配置至关重要,对于面向东南亚市场的跨境电商平台,采用基于地理位置(Geo-IP)的DNS解析结合边缘负载均衡,可将用户请求路由至最近的边缘节点,降低延迟40%以上。
高可用架构中的负载均衡实践
负载均衡不仅是性能优化手段,更是高可用(High Availability, HA)的基石。
健康检查:系统的“体检医生”
负载均衡器通过定期的健康检查(Health Check)监控后端节点状态,2026年主流标准已支持TCP、HTTP、HTTPS及gRPC等多种协议的健康检查。
- 主动检查:定时向后端发送探测包,若连续N次失败,则将该节点剔除出服务池。
- 被动检查:在转发请求时,若收到后端错误响应(如502、504),立即标记节点异常。
- 关键参数:检查间隔、超时时间、失败阈值需根据业务容忍度精细调整,金融交易系统要求毫秒级故障切换,检查间隔需控制在1秒以内。
会话保持:解决“无状态”难题
对于依赖本地会话(Session)的应用,负载均衡需确保同一用户的请求始终路由至同一服务器。

- Cookie插入法:负载均衡器在响应中插入唯一标识Cookie,后续请求携带该Cookie即可定位服务器。
- 源地址哈希法:基于客户端IP进行哈希计算,固定路由。
- 注意:随着微服务架构普及,建议将Session移至Redis等集中式存储,实现真正的无状态化,从而摆脱负载均衡会话保持的限制,提升扩展性。
常见问题解答
Q1: 负载均衡器本身成为单点故障怎么办?
A: 必须采用高可用部署模式,通常使用Keepalived+LVS或云厂商提供的多可用区(Multi-AZ)负载均衡实例,配合虚拟IP(VIP)漂移机制,确保主节点故障时秒级切换至备节点。
Q2: HTTPS卸载对性能有多大影响?
A: HTTPS加解密消耗CPU资源较大,现代负载均衡器普遍支持硬件加速(如SSL卸载卡)或Offloading技术,将解密工作前置,后端服务器仅处理明文HTTP请求,可提升整体吞吐量3-5倍。
Q3: 如何选择云负载均衡与自建负载均衡?
A: 初创企业或中小规模业务推荐云负载均衡(SLB/CLB),无需维护硬件,弹性伸缩,按量付费,性价比高;大型互联网企业或金融政企,若对数据主权、定制化网络策略有极高要求,可考虑基于开源Nginx/HAProxy自建的负载均衡集群,但需投入大量运维人力。
您是否正在为业务高峰期流量突增而焦虑?欢迎在评论区分享您的架构痛点,我们将邀请专家为您解答。
参考文献
- 中国信息通信研究院. (2026). 《2026中国云原生架构发展白皮书》. 北京: 中国信通院.
- 李明, 张伟. (2025). 《微服务架构下的智能流量调度策略研究》. 计算机研究与发展, 62(3), 45-58.
- 阿里云技术团队. (2026). 《云原生负载均衡最佳实践指南》. 杭州: 阿里巴巴集团.
- 腾讯云架构部. (2025). 《高并发场景下七层负载均衡性能优化实录》. 深圳: 腾讯科技.
以上内容就是解答有关负载均衡的原理是什么的详细内容了,我相信这篇文章可以为您解决一些疑惑,有任何问题欢迎留言反馈,谢谢阅读。
原创文章,发布者:酷番叔,转转请注明出处:https://cloud.kd.cn/ask/102692.html